2. Accuracy, Research, and Fact-Checking
Speed is important in the digital world, especially when dealing with viral internet trends and breaking sports updates. However, at TrendiFlux, accuracy will always come before speed. We would rather be second to publish a story and get the facts completely right, than be the first to publish a rumor and spread misinformation.
Our research and fact-checking process involves:
- Primary Sources First: Whenever we report on a trend, a product release, or a sports event, our writers look for the primary source. This means reviewing original video clips, official press releases, verified social media accounts, legal documents, or direct statements.
- Cross-Referencing: We do not rely on a single tweet or a single news blog to build an entire article. We cross-reference our information across multiple independent and reputable platforms to ensure the story holds weight.
- Contextual Integrity: We do not take quotes out of context just to make a headline look more sensational. We present the full picture so our readers can form their own educated opinions.
3. Separation of Fact, Rumor, and Opinion
Because we cover high-energy verticals like pop culture and sports, we frequently encounter online speculation, fan theories, and industry rumors. We believe there is a space for these discussions, but they must be labeled transparently.
- Hard News & Reports: When an event is verified, we present it as a factual report with clear evidence and direct sources.
- Rumors & Speculation: If a story is based on an unconfirmed leak or an insider rumor, we state this clearly at the very beginning of the article. We use words like “speculation,” “reportedly,” or “unconfirmed leak” so the reader knows the information is not yet definitive.
- Editorial Opinions & Commentary: Our analytical pieces and reviews naturally contain the personal perspectives and insights of our writers. These articles are written in a commentary style that clearly differentiates them from standard objective news reporting.
4. Our Commitment to Corrections and Transparency
We hold ourselves to an incredibly high standard, but we are also human beings, and occasional mistakes can happen. What separates a trustworthy brand from a reckless blog is how they handle those mistakes. At TrendiFlux, we do not ignore our errors, and we do not quietly delete incorrect information hoping no one will notice.
When a factual error is brought to our attention, our process is immediate:
- Investigation: Our editorial team halts and immediately reviews the claimed error against updated facts and sources.
- Correction: If an error is found, we update the text of the article immediately to reflect the accurate information.
- Transparency Note: We place a clear “Correction” or “Update” note at the top or bottom of the article. This note explicitly states what the original error was, what the correction is, and the date/time the update was made. This ensures complete transparency with our audience and search engines.
